Oxidation
Oxidation is a chemical process that occurs when a molecule loses its electrons. It is a very important process in many aspects of our lives, including biology and chemistry. Oxidation reactions are responsible for the rusting of metals, the release of energy in chemical reactions, and the formation of chemical compounds in the body. Oxidation reactions can also be used to generate electricity, produce heat, disinfect water, and create fuels like hydrogen. Oxidation is a very important process in the production of energy and is essential for sustainable energy production.
